Simple avatar upload with preview and cropping.
// src/components/AvatarUpload.tsx
'use client';
import { useFileUpload } from '@/hooks/useFiles';
import { useState } from 'react';
import Image from 'next/image';
interface AvatarUploadProps {
userId: string;
currentAvatar?: string;
onUploadComplete?: (url: string) => void;
}
export default function AvatarUpload({
userId,
currentAvatar,
onUploadComplete,
}: AvatarUploadProps) {
const { upload, loading } = useFileUpload();
const [preview, setPreview] = useState<string | null>(null);
const [error, setError] = useState<string | null>(null);
const handleFileChange = async (event: React.ChangeEvent<HTMLInputElement>) => {
const file = event.target.files?.[0];
if (!file) return;
// Validate file type
if (!file.type.startsWith('image/')) {
setError('Please select an image file');
return;
}
// Validate file size (2MB max for avatars)
if (file.size > 2 * 1024 * 1024) {
setError('Image too large. Max size: 2MB');
return;
}
// Show preview
const reader = new FileReader();
reader.onload = (e) => setPreview(e.target?.result as string);
reader.readAsDataURL(file);
try {
setError(null);
// Upload with thumbnail generation
const result = await upload(file, {
path: `avatars/${userId}/`,
isPublic: true,
});
const uploadedFile = result.data.uploadFile;
// Use thumbnail for avatar (150x150)
const avatarUrl = uploadedFile.thumbnailUrl || uploadedFile.url;
// Update user profile
await fetch('/api/user/update-avatar', {
method: 'POST',
headers: { 'Content-Type': 'application/json' },
body: JSON.stringify({ avatarUrl }),
});
onUploadComplete?.(avatarUrl);
} catch (err) {
setError(err instanceof Error ? err.message : 'Upload failed');
setPreview(null);
}
};
return (
<div className="flex flex-col items-center gap-4">
<div className="relative">
{/* Current Avatar */}
<div className="w-32 h-32 rounded-full overflow-hidden bg-gray-200">
{preview || currentAvatar ? (
<Image
src={preview || currentAvatar || ''}
alt="Avatar"
width={128}
height={128}
className="object-cover"
/>
) : (
<div className="w-full h-full flex items-center justify-center text-gray-400">
No avatar
</div>
)}
</div>
{/* Upload Button */}
<label
className="absolute bottom-0 right-0 bg-blue-600 text-white p-2 rounded-full cursor-pointer hover:bg-blue-700 disabled:opacity-50"
>
<svg className="w-5 h-5" fill="none" stroke="currentColor" viewBox="0 0 24 24">
<path strokeLinecap="round" strokeLinejoin="round" strokeWidth={2} d="M12 4v16m8-8H4" />
</svg>
<input
type="file"
accept="image/*"
onChange={handleFileChange}
disabled={loading}
className="hidden"
/>
</label>
</div>
{/* Loading State */}
{loading && (
<p className="text-sm text-gray-600">Uploading...</p>
)}
{/* Error Message */}
{error && (
<p className="text-sm text-red-600">{error}</p>
)}
</div>
);

// src/hooks/useUploadWithProgress.ts
import { useState } from 'react';
interface UploadProgress {
loaded: number;
total: number;
percentage: number;
}
export function useUploadWithProgress() {
const [progress, setProgress] = useState<UploadProgress | null>(null);
const [uploading, setUploading] = useState(false);
const uploadFile = async (
file: File,
options: { path?: string; isPublic?: boolean } = {}
) => {
return new Promise((resolve, reject) => {
const xhr = new XMLHttpRequest();
const formData = new FormData();
formData.append('file', file);
formData.append('path', options.path || '');
formData.append('isPublic', String(options.isPublic ?? false));
xhr.upload.addEventListener('progress', (event) => {
if (event.lengthComputable) {
setProgress({
loaded: event.loaded,
total: event.total,
percentage: Math.round((event.loaded / event.total) * 100),
});
}
});
xhr.addEventListener('load', () => {
if (xhr.status >= 200 && xhr.status < 300) {
resolve(JSON.parse(xhr.responseText));
} else {
reject(new Error(`Upload failed: ${xhr.statusText}`));
}
setUploading(false);
setProgress(null);
});
xhr.addEventListener('error', () => {
reject(new Error('Network error'));
setUploading(false);
setProgress(null);
});
xhr.addEventListener('abort', () => {
reject(new Error('Upload cancelled'));
setUploading(false);
setProgress(null);
});
setUploading(true);
xhr.open('POST', '/api/upload');
xhr.send(formData);
});
};
return { uploadFile, progress, uploading };

// src/components/ImageCropUpload.tsx
'use client';
import { useState, useRef } from 'react';
import ReactCrop, { Crop, PixelCrop } from 'react-image-crop';
import 'react-image-crop/dist/ReactCrop.css';
import { useFileUpload } from '@/hooks/useFiles';
export default function ImageCropUpload({ userId }: { userId: string }) {
const { upload, loading } = useFileUpload();
const [src, setSrc] = useState<string | null>(null);
const [crop, setCrop] = useState<Crop>();
const [completedCrop, setCompletedCrop] = useState<PixelCrop>();
const imgRef = useRef<HTMLImageElement>(null);
const handleFileChange = (event: React.ChangeEvent<HTMLInputElement>) => {
const file = event.target.files?.[0];
if (!file) return;
const reader = new FileReader();
reader.onload = () => setSrc(reader.result as string);
reader.readAsDataURL(file);
};
const getCroppedImage = async (): Promise<Blob> => {
if (!completedCrop || !imgRef.current) {
throw new Error('No crop defined');
}
const canvas = document.createElement('canvas');
const ctx = canvas.getContext('2d');
if (!ctx) throw new Error('No 2d context');
const scaleX = imgRef.current.naturalWidth / imgRef.current.width;
const scaleY = imgRef.current.naturalHeight / imgRef.current.height;
canvas.width = completedCrop.width;
canvas.height = completedCrop.height;
ctx.drawImage(
imgRef.current,
completedCrop.x * scaleX,
completedCrop.y * scaleY,
completedCrop.width * scaleX,
completedCrop.height * scaleY,
0,
0,
completedCrop.width,
completedCrop.height
);
return new Promise((resolve) => {
canvas.toBlob((blob) => {
if (!blob) throw new Error('Canvas is empty');
resolve(blob);
}, 'image/jpeg', 0.95);
});
};
